No Silver Bullet (Fred Brooks) A Papers We Love presentation on Fred Brooks No Silver Bullet – Essence and Accident in Software Engineering is a widely discussed paper on software engineering written by Turing Award winner Fred Brooks in 1986. Brooks argues that there is no single development, in either technology or management technique, which by itself promises even one o 2016-09-26 · “No Silver Bullet – Essence and Accidents of Software Engineering” is a widely read paper in the field of software engineering written by Fred Brooks in 1986. Thirty years later the paper is still read by developers because of its significance in the world of software engineering.

Almost 35 years have passed since the … No Silver Bullet – Fred Brooks “ There is no single development, in either technology or management technique, which by itself promises even one order-of-magnitude improvement within a decade in productivity, in reliability, in simplicity ” Brooks predicts that, within the decade (from 1986 to 1996), there would be no single development that would increase productivity with an order of magnitude, i.e. by a factor of at least ten.
